The Korean Women's Association (KWA) is a registered 501(c)(3) non-profit organization based in Tacoma, WA, serving diverse communities in Western Washington since 1972. They provide multi-cultural, multi-lingual human services, including social services, community behavioral health, home care, senior support, affordable housing, and domestic violence assistance.
KWA is committed to supporting individuals of all backgrounds through education, socialization, advocacy, and support. Their programs aim to help clients navigate various programs, access resources, and receive confidential services, ensuring the well-being and independence of seniors, families, and individuals in need.
